Players of Monster Hunter Worlds have uncovered a cunning trick enabling them to finish hunt missions incredibly quickly – though the action RPG appears to believe it happened much faster.
Prior to the release of Monster Hunter Worlds, veteran action RPG players expressed worries that the new game might be too simple for them. Although Capcom promised more challenges in the game’s first update in April, there have been screenshots circulating on social media showing players completing quests extremely quickly, which suggests that increasing the difficulty level should be a top concern. However, it turns out that some players are exploiting a helpful trick involving poison damage to gain an advantage during their hunts.
According to VG247, it appears that striking monsters with poison ammunition doesn’t initiate hunt quests, even though they suffer from the poison. This could be because monsters can get hurt in their environment without your involvement causing quests to start. However, since it would be inconvenient for quests to begin this way, you’re able to freely apply poison to your enemies without starting a quest, provided you don’t physically attack them further.
In this spot, the action unfolds, and what seems like an immediate victory emerges from a prolonged series of steps, leaving both the game and your social media audience in awe. By biding your time until the monster’s health dwindles, allowing poison damage to accumulate, and then intervening either for the final blow or to capture it at the last moment, you can give the impression of being a Monster Hunter deity. However, this illusion will fade when people discover that this particular Tempered Chatacabra capture took nearly nine minutes to accomplish, as opposed to the mere 1.53 seconds it appears to have taken.
Is it corny? Indeed. Does it feel rewarding when the game announces your win in less than two minutes? Absolutely. Besides bragging rights, there isn’t much purpose to it, but who knows, it can be quite enjoyable.
